Camila Alves in Marchesa - Cannes Film Festival Day 12

Camila Alves came out to support her fiance Matthew McConaughey at the premiere of his movie 'Mud' on the twelfth day of the Cannes Film Festival.

She was gorgeous in a Marchesa Fall 2012 dress.  The strapless dress had an embellished bodice ending with a frothy lavender skirt.  


The fit, colour, her hair and make-up, all were flawless.  This is definitely one of the best looks from the Cannes red carpet this year.

Camila Alves In Issa - 'Killer Joe' Premiere at the 2012 SXSW

Camila Alves, Matthew McConaughey's partner accompanied him to the premiere of his movie 'Killer Joe' at this year's SXSW in Texas  (The South by SouthWest music, film and interactive conference and festival).

She wore a vibrant Issa dress in the most delicious colour! The keyhole neckline and three-quarter sleeves created a good balance.

Straight hair and natural make-up completed her look.

Fashion Roundup

Olivia Palermo attended a few events in NYC in an array of stylish outfits.

At a movie screening, she wore a white sheer blouse with a furry vest, skinny pants and feathered Louboutin boots. A cool panther pendant, gold bangles and a Lulu Guinness clutch completed her look.

Olivia arrived at the Carlo Pazolini party in cropped, metallic pants, a grey sweater & a leather sleeved jacket.  Accessories included a statement necklace, a bright yellow clutch and satin blue Manolo Blahnik pumps.


Beyonce stepped out for another Jay Z concert, in a sequined Monique Lhuillier dress which she wore with a furry Chanel clutch and ankle-strap heels.

Solange Knowles  attended the Carlo Pazolini store opening in NYC.  Loving her take on amping up neutral basics.




Camila Alves took in the Leila Shams show at NYFW in a cool black & neon mini by the designer, topping it with a leather jacket.  Wavy tresses, a large clutch and open-toe boots completed her look.


Paula Patton wore a sky blue Versus dress with cutout sleeves and an architectural skirt.  Something about the way the top sits on this dress really irks me, and I'm not a fan of it on Paula.


Sarah Jessica Parker attended a book launch in NYC in a grey shift dress which she wore with sheer polka-dot tights, a black blazer and a Chanel bag.  It's understated but so chic.

Angelina Jolie met with the German foreign minister in a white dress, worn with a matching belted coat.  Diamond earrings & nude peep-toes completed her elegant look.
